What else do I need to consider before installing this?
im about to install the helix flex upipe so
I have the following things to look over.
1. Get all new gasket for up and downpipe
2. upipe has EGT bung, so no need to worry for cel
3. coat the upipe so better heat containment
4. remove and throw away heat shield, <- is it alright for
the car not to have the heat shield?
So am I missing any steps that is critical before I go ahead
and install the uppipe?

Originally posted by genmaster
4. remove and throw away heat shield, <- is it alright for the car not to have the heat shield?
Keep the heat shield. It does almost as good a job as heat wrap tape for reducing underhood temps. It'll work even better if you wrap the uppipe underneath the heat shield. Does anybody have any problems with flanges cracking on wrapped uppipes?

I would get rid of the egt sensor and get a "fix'. Without the cat there the sensor's useless and it will likely fail due to the extra flow and heat.Why risk having any deris getting drawn into the turbo?
